"The only other tropical wave to watch is along 53 west south of 16 north. There are a few thunderstorms along this wave, which is pushing west at 15 knots. It should reach the Lesser Antilles tonight and cause thunderstorms there. The wave that was a little further west has just about caught up with this wave and the two are close enough to be considered one feature now."
